Foundation Stabilizing in Medford, MA
Foundation stabilizing services are designed to address issues related to uneven or shifting foundations in residential properties. These services typically involve techniques such as underpinning, piering, or the installation of support systems to reinforce and stabilize the foundation. Projects often include homes experiencing settling, cracking walls, or uneven floors, especially in areas prone to soil movement or moisture fluctuations. Common Foundation Stabilizing Jobs
Foundation Stabilizing - techniques to reinforce and stabilize settling or shifting foundations.
Pier and Beam Repair - restoring support for homes on pier and beam foundations experiencing movement.
Concrete Underpinning - strengthening concrete slabs that have cracked or sunk due to soil movement.
Settlement Repair - addressing uneven foundation settling to prevent further structural issues.
Soil Stabilization - improving soil conditions to reduce future foundation movement.
Crack Injection - sealing foundation cracks to prevent water intrusion and further damage.
Foundation Stabilizing Questions
What is foundation stabilizing? Foundation stabilizing involves techniques to reinforce and support a building’s foundation to prevent or repair settling and shifting issues.
When is foundation stabilizing needed? It is typically required when signs of foundation movement, such as cracks or uneven floors, are observed in a property.
What methods are used for foundation stabilization? Common methods include underpinning, pier installation, and soil stabilization to improve ground support.
How can foundation issues affect a property? Foundation problems can lead to structural damage, uneven floors, and cracked walls if not addressed promptly.
